About us

Move Managing is our name and what we do. Our mission is making residential transitions easier. Whether that transition is; downsizing, moving, repurposing living space for enhanced ease of use or to accommodate live-in caregivers or estate dispersal. We are members of the National Association of Senior Move Managers. Whatever the scope of your project, we have the help you need with; Clean-outs, Donations, Evaluations and Appraisals, Inventories, Minor Repairs and Painting, Packing and Shipping, Space Planning, Rearranging and Repurposing, Sales of Surplus Items, Sorting and Organizing, Staging, Storage, Unpacking and set-up of new home. Bill is incredibly professional and responsive. He knows his business very well and sets very realistic expectations about what will sell and what won't. Anything he doesn't know, he has the ability to research and find the answer. Cleaning out my husband's childhood home after his parents passed was very stressful -- we were able to trust Bill to handle so many of the things that would have been incredibly painful to do ourselves. Do you really want to stand in your parents' dining room and haggle over the price of a table with a stranger? No. But Bill did it for us. Our realtor stopped by the house during the sale and said he was very impressed at Bill's negotiations and with the number of people at the sale. And could you fill a dumpster with your childhood memories and take them to be given or thrown away? No. But Bill did it for us, and at a very reasonable cost that was offset by proceeds from the tag sale (after Bill's commission). I also very much appreciate the range of services Bill offers -- it's really soup to nuts, anything you or a loved one needs help with to transition out of a home. While we didn't take advantage of everything he could have done for us, it was very reassuring to know that if something new had come up, we could have called him and he likely could take care of it. It wasn't easy to locate someone who provides all the services we needed -- many "estate sales" companies are only interested in the items have significant value. I'm so glad we found Bill!
Description of Work: Bill walked through my late mother-in-law's home with us and helped us get a sense of how best to sell or dispose of items that we did not want to keep. He provided options/estimates for a range of services, including moving items to our home, holding a tag sale, disposing of unsold items to donation or trash, and completing minor repair work to prepare it for sale. We felt the pricing was clear and reasonable, but ultimately, we hired Bill to prepare for and conduct a tag sale, then clean-out the remaining items in house entirely. He took what he could for donation and disposed of the rest responsibly. He also arranged for the old piano to be moved out for disposal when we were unable to give it away ourselves.

Calls were returned promptly by the owner himself. Mr. Brody was very helpful in providing clear explanations of Move Management services, and presented pros and cons of DIY, versus hiring a professional. He was candid and objective about ways to minimize costs, rather than promoting his own business. He was willing to return, if needed, whether in two weeks or a few months. I would definitely call on him again.
Description of Work: He advised my client of downsizing options, & moved furniture on short notice.
